Class SQLAlterTableAddColumn

java.lang.Object
com.alibaba.druid.sql.ast.SQLObjectImpl
com.alibaba.druid.sql.ast.statement.SQLAlterTableAddColumn
All Implemented Interfaces:
SQLObject, SQLAlterTableItem

public class SQLAlterTableAddColumn extends SQLObjectImpl implements SQLAlterTableItem
  • Constructor Details

    • SQLAlterTableAddColumn

      public SQLAlterTableAddColumn()
  • Method Details

    • accept0

      protected void accept0(SQLASTVisitor visitor)
      Specified by:
      accept0 in class SQLObjectImpl
    • getColumns

      public List<SQLColumnDefinition> getColumns()
    • addColumn

      public void addColumn(SQLColumnDefinition column)
    • getFirstColumn

      public SQLName getFirstColumn()
    • setFirstColumn

      public void setFirstColumn(SQLName first)
    • isFirst

      public boolean isFirst()
    • setFirst

      public void setFirst(boolean first)
    • getAfterColumn

      public SQLName getAfterColumn()
    • setAfterColumn

      public void setAfterColumn(SQLName after)
    • getRestrict

      public Boolean getRestrict()
    • isRestrict

      public boolean isRestrict()
    • setRestrict

      public void setRestrict(boolean restrict)
    • isCascade

      public boolean isCascade()
    • setCascade

      public void setCascade(boolean cascade)